Abstract
A rhodamine-based sensor 1 was designed and synthesized by incorporation the rhodamine fluorophore and ionophore NS2 with high affinity to Hg2+. Sensor 1 exhibits a high selectivity and an excellent sensitivity and is a dualresponsive colorimetric and fluorescent Hg 2+-specific sensor in aqueous buffer solution. In addition, the 1:1 binding mode was proposed based on the 1H NMR and ES(+)MS studies.
